The market ended on a negative note on Tuesday. The market breadth


was negative with 6 losers for every gainer on BSE. 352 shares
advanced whereas 2360 shares declined and 33 shares were
unchanged on BSE.
BSE Sensex declined 514 points or 1.9% to close at 26305. Nifty 50 lost
188 points or 2.3% to settle at 8108. BSE Mid-Cap index declined 487
points or 3.9% to end at 11977. BSE Small-Cap index fell 583 points or
4.7% to settle at 11902.
Top gainer in BSE Sensex were SBI (1.9%), Wipro (1.5%), Dr Reddys
Labs (1.5%), ONGC (0.9%) and TCS (0.8%) whereas top loser in BSE
were Tata Motors (9.9%), Tata Steel (7.8%), Asian Paints (7.4%), Maruti
Suzuki (5.7%) and Axis Bank (3.9%).
US markets closed positive, Dow Jones Industrial Average closed at
18923, advancing 54 points (0.29%), S&P 500 advanced 16 points
(0.75%) to close at 2180 and Nasdaq advanced 57 points (1.10%) to
close at 5276.
European markets closed positive, FTSE advancing by 40 points (0.59%)
to close at 6793, CAC was up 28 points (0.62%) to close at 4537 and
DAX advanced 41 points (0.39%) to close at 10735.

Macro News

WPI inflation eased to 3.39 per cent in October from 3.57 per cent
in September as food items became cheaper. The index of food
articles group declined by 0.3 per cent due to lower price of
pulses and fruits and vegetables. CPI inflation for the month of
Otober eased to 14 month low of 4.2 per cent from 4.31 per cent
in September.

According to property consultant Colliers International, Indias


total property transaction volume over the first nine months of
2016 fell by 42% YoY to $1.40 billion, despite high level of interest
shown by institutional investors. For Q3 2016, the total
investment volume dropped by 82% to $192 million. It expects
transaction volumes to go down in real estate sector in the near
term and foresee downward pressure on prices especially in land
and secondary market transactions.

According Willis Towers Watson, salaries in India are projected to


rise 10 per cent in 2017, same as the actual increase in 2016.
